Vespers, Evening Prayer for the 5th Friday of Ordinary Time, February 11th, 2022.

Deus in Adjutorium – "O God come to my assistance"

Hymn: "Plasmator Hominis Deus," (English) St. Gregory the Great (pg. 205 in the Liber Hymnarius), Translation by John David Chambers (1803-1893), Tune from Hymnal for the Hours by Fr. Samuel Weber

Psalm 41

Psalm 46

Canticle: Revelation 15v3-4

Reading: Romans 15v1-3

Responsory: Christ loved us and washed away our sins, in his own blood.

Canticle of Mary: Luke 1v46-55

Intercessions: Lord, show us your mercy.

The Lord's Prayer (Latin)

Concluding Prayers

Salve Regina
